Tamarind | Imli

 

 Description

Tamarind or Imli fruit is used for its tart sour taste. It especially used in South Indian cuisine in dishes such as Sambhar, Rasam, etc. Nowadays, it is common to find Tamarind (Imli) fruit pulp in the Indian grocery stores. You may substitute Tamarind or Imli with lime if unavailable, but expect minor change in taste.
